The Four Nations series was an obvious success and proved that holding big international RL at big stadiums is the best way to showcase our game. Some success was desperately needed after a series of calamities e.g. the Crusaders fiasco Unfortunately England lost and once again it emphasised our losing mentality and a continuation of the timid selection policy of picking out of form players out of position. At least we didn't  try to get away with selecting any injured players as we have in the past. Burgess, O'Loughlin, Bridge, Atkins etc would've enhanced our chances but why were so many of our players injured? Some of them were involved in the play offs Collectively and individually we still have the wrong priorities.We play too many games and have too many foreigners involved in an unsuccessful and stagnating club competition whose media profile declines by the hour. This is down to poor management and we are kidding ourselves if we can't see it. They're Stealing Our Clothes

I've just seen the schedule for the British Lions RU tour to Australia in June 2013. Not only have they stolen the British Lions name (used by RL long before RU) but they are visiting similar places in a similar way at the same time of year as we used to do. They are even playing mid-week country matches. They are stealing our clothes on and off the pitch and getting away with it
